Venue | Brisbane Cricket Ground, Woolloongabba, Brisbane on 10th, 11th, 12th March 2010 (4-day match) |
Balls per over | 6 |
Toss | Queensland won the toss and decided to field |
Result | Western Australia won by 3 wickets |
Points | Queensland 0; Western Australia 6 |
Umpires | SD Fry, RL Parry |
Referee | PL Marshall |
Scorers | BL FitzGerald, JI Harris |
Close of play day 1 | Queensland (1) 62/5 (Hartley 0*, Simpson 0*; 22 overs) |
Close of play day 2 | Queensland (2) 209/6 (Lynn 116*, Cutting 20*; 70 overs) |
Player of the Match | SJ Magoffin |

Notes
--> The match was scheduled for four days but completed in three.
--> Day 1 Lunch: Western Australia (1) 108/3 (Swart 45*, Johnston 13*)
--> Day 1 Tea: Western Australia (1) 252/6 (Pomersbach 73*, Coulter-Nile 0*)
--> Day 2 Lunch: Queensland (2) 18/0 (Broad 8*, Townsend 6*)
--> Day 2 Tea: Queensland (2) 91/3 (Lynn 39*, Reardon 14*)
--> Day 3 Lunch: Western Australia (2) 44/6 (Ronchi 11*, Coulter-Nile 3*)
--> MJ Johnston made his debut in First-Class matches
--> MJ Johnston made his debut in Sheffield Shield matches
--> CJ Boyce made his debut in First-Class matches
--> CJ Boyce made his debut in Sheffield Shield matches
--> BA Knowles made his last appearance in First-Class matches
--> BA Knowles made his last appearance in Sheffield Shield matches
--> MR Swart (1) 50 in 77 balls, 103 minutes
--> LA Pomersbach (1) 50 in 58 balls, 78 minutes
--> CA Philipson (1) passed 1000 runs in First-Class matches when he reached 15
--> CA Philipson (1) passed 1000 runs in Sheffield Shield matches when he reached 15
--> CA Lynn (2) passed his previous highest score of 13 in First-Class matches
--> CA Lynn (2) made his first century in First-Class matches
--> CA Lynn (2) passed his previous highest score of 13 in Sheffield Shield matches
--> CA Lynn (2) made his first century in Sheffield Shield matches
--> CA Lynn (2) 50 in 63 balls, 98 minutes
--> CA Lynn (2) 100 in 136 balls, 180 minutes
--> BCJ Cutting reached 50 wickets in First-Class matches when he dismissed LM Davis, his 1st wicket in the Western Australia first innings
--> BCJ Cutting reached 50 wickets in Sheffield Shield matches when he dismissed LM Davis, his 1st wicket in the Western Australia first innings
--> NM Coulter-Nile achieved his best innings bowling analysis in First-Class matches when he dismissed CA Philipson in the Queensland first innings (previous best was 2-34)
--> NM Coulter-Nile achieved his best innings bowling analysis in Sheffield Shield matches when he dismissed CA Philipson in the Queensland first innings (previous best was 2-34)
12th men: N.J.Rimmington (Queensland) & M.R.Marsh (Western Australia).
Debuts: C.J.Boyce (Queensland), M.J.Johnston (Western Australia).
